onsite waste treatment refers to the process of treating and managing waste within the vicinity where it is generated, rather than transporting it to a centralized facility for processing. This approach is becoming increasingly popular due to its many benefits for both the environment and public health. In the face of growing concerns about pollution and environmental degradation, onsite waste treatment offers a more sustainable and efficient way to deal with waste.
One of the key advantages of onsite waste treatment is its ability to reduce the environmental impact of traditional waste management practices. By treating waste at the source, there is less need for transportation and disposal at landfills or incineration plants. This means fewer greenhouse gas emissions from trucks and lower reliance on fossil fuels for waste transportation. In addition, onsite waste treatment can help prevent the contamination of soil, groundwater, and air that often occurs with improper waste disposal methods.
Another important benefit of onsite waste treatment is its potential to save water and energy. Many onsite treatment systems use advanced technologies to recycle water and extract energy from waste materials. For example, some systems can recover and reuse water from wastewater for irrigation or other non-potable uses. This not only conserves water resources but also reduces the energy required to treat and transport water from centralized facilities. Likewise, some onsite treatment systems can convert organic waste into biogas or biofuels, which can be used to generate electricity or heat. By harnessing this energy potential, onsite waste treatment can help decrease reliance on conventional energy sources and reduce carbon emissions.
onsite waste treatment also plays a crucial role in protecting public health and improving sanitation in communities. Proper treatment and disposal of waste are essential for preventing the spread of diseases and contaminants that can endanger human health. Onsite treatment systems provide a reliable and decentralized solution for managing waste in remote or underserved areas where traditional infrastructure may be lacking. By treating waste locally, communities can reduce the risk of exposure to harmful pathogens and pollutants and improve overall hygiene and sanitation conditions.
Furthermore, onsite waste treatment can be a cost-effective and sustainable solution for managing waste in various settings, such as residential, commercial, and industrial facilities. Unlike centralized waste treatment facilities, which require significant investments in infrastructure and maintenance, onsite treatment systems are typically simpler and more affordable to implement. In addition, onsite treatment allows for greater flexibility and customization to meet specific waste management needs and goals. This adaptability makes onsite waste treatment an attractive option for a wide range of applications, from small residential septic systems to large-scale industrial wastewater treatment plants.
